Evaluation of the effect of hope therapy package based on avicenna's point of view in the Iranian sample

Exploring the concept of hope from avicenna's point of view in persian medicine, repairing or developed hope therapy package, based on avicenna's point of view and validating it in the iranian sample

Conditions

Low level of hope in the subjects.

Interventions

Intervention group: Implementation of hope therapy package based on avicenna's point of view based on the exploration made from the analysis of the concept of hope in his view in Persin medicine.

Inclusion criteria

Inclusion criteria: Iranian people aged 20-60 Obtain a low score from the hope level using the Snyder Hope Scale

Exclusion criteria

Exclusion criteria: Debilitating physical illness Acute mental disorders

Design outcomes

Primary

MeasureTime frame
Hope score in Snyder Hope Scale. Timepoint: Measurements at the beginning of the study (before the intervention), weekly during the study, at the end of the study and 1-2 months after the end of the study. Method of measurement: Snyder Hope Scale.

Secondary

MeasureTime frame
Happiness score based on subjective happiness scale. Timepoint: At the beginning of the study (before the intervention), weekly during the intervention, after the intervention and 1-2 months after the end of the study. Method of measurement: Subjective happiness Scale.;Life Satisfaction Score Based on Satisfaction With Life Scale. Timepoint: At the beginning of the study (before the intervention), weekly during the intervention, after the intervention and 1-2 months after the end of the study. Method of measurement: Satisfaction With Life Scale.
